How they compare
Maldives currently reports 31.6% against 29.7% in Gambia, a difference of 1.9%.
That makes Maldives's figure about 1.1 times Gambia's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 11 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Gambia ahead.
Gambia ranks 18th and Maldives ranks 16th of 144 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Gambia averaged higher in 4 and Maldives in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Gambia | Maldives |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 2.3% | 0.7% | 1.6% | Gambia |
| 1970s | 2.7% | 1.6% | 1.1% | Gambia |
| 1980s | 5.3% | 2.8% | 2.5% | Gambia |
| 1990s | 9.2% | 11.3% | 2.1% | Maldives |
| 2000s | 18.4% | 17.6% | 0.8% | Gambia |
| 2010s | 29.7% | 31.6% | 1.9% | Maldives |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
